Developing a Sportsbook


A sportsbook is a gambling establishment that accepts bets on various sporting events. In order to be successful, a sportsbook must offer a variety of betting options and ensure that the odds are accurate. While this is not an easy task, it can be accomplished if the right steps are taken. Developing a sportsbook can be a complex process, and it is important to hire the best professionals for the job.

The first step in creating a sportsbook is to research the industry. This can be done in a number of ways, including referencing the gambling laws of your country and consulting with an attorney who specializes in iGaming. Once you have completed this step, it is time to create your business plan.

Choosing a domain name and web hosting are also crucial for starting your sportsbook. This will help to make your website more accessible and give it a professional look. A good web host should also offer a secure connection, and a good domain name is more likely to rank well in search engines.

A good sportsbook will have a variety of betting options and be accessible to users from all over the world. It should also provide a safe and convenient environment for placing bets. Many online sportsbooks offer a range of bonuses and promotions to attract and retain customers. These can include free bets, deposit match offers, and cashback deals. In addition, sportsbooks should offer advanced features like live betting and detailed statistics to enhance the user experience.

In the US, sportsbooks are regulated by state law. This is to protect consumers and prevent criminal activity such as money laundering. In addition, regulated sportsbooks must follow key principles such as responsible gambling and protecting consumer funds. Offshore sportsbooks, on the other hand, do not have these regulations and are not required to pay taxes in the United States. This means that they can offer a better experience to their customers but still fail to uphold the standards of a legal sportsbook.

To build a profitable sportsbook, it is vital to have a strong marketing strategy. This will ensure that your brand is visible to potential customers and will encourage them to sign up for an account. It is also important to focus on user experience, as a sportsbook with poor performance will quickly turn off potential customers.

Developing a sportsbook can be challenging, especially if you are not familiar with the industry. To avoid mistakes, it is advisable to consult a consultant who has experience in the industry and can guide you through the process. The consultant will also assist you in choosing a software solution that meets your requirements.

Another consideration is the technology that will be used to develop the sportsbook. This is an important factor because the sportsbook needs to be scalable and reliable. In addition, the platform should be compatible with existing betting platforms and software. This is essential because it will reduce the development time and the risk of error.